About D. Barranco

D. Barranco is a scholar working on Plant Science, Organic Chemistry, Food Science, Analytical Chemistry and Molecular Biology, having authored 25 papers that have together received 416 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Horticultural and Viticultural Research (14 papers), Plant Physiology and Cultivation Studies (11 papers), Edible Oils Quality and Analysis (8 papers), Essential Oils and Antimicrobial Activity (5 papers), Garlic and Onion Studies (5 papers), Spectroscopy and Chemometric Analyses (3 papers), Phytochemicals and Antioxidant Activities (2 papers) and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(62 citations), Life-span and Life-course Studies (7 citations), Organic Chemistry (219 citations), Plant Science (273 citations) and Food Science (104 citations). D. Barranco has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, France and United States. Frequent co-authors include L. Rallo, Raúl de la Rosa, Lorenzo León, Concepción M. Díez, Juan Moral, Feliciano Priego‐Capote, Hristofor Miho, Francisco Javier López‐Escudero, Carlos Trapero and Carlos A. Ledesma‐Escobar. Their work appears in journals such as Food Chemistry, HortScience, Plant Pathology, The Journal of Agricultural Science and Scientia Horticulturae.
